  8. Check under your preference settings to make sure the checkbox labeled "Automatically watch threads that you create or when you reply" is not checked. If it is, there's a good chance it overrode your unwatch request when you posted again.

    EDIT: It will still allow quotes of your posts to alert you should they be used, but this will allow you to remain unsubscribed to threads you're commenting in.

    However, we don't hide things for the reasons you think. If I removed something, it's due to it being against the rules or being the source of confusion. For example, say I make a thread outlawing the use of all Purple and Blue blocks on the server, then later we decide to change that to just purple blocks. If there are 10 pages of arguing against blocking both, then a new player coming online and reading the thread gets confused. We aren't going to go back through a post and remove all comments that reference our first decision and not everyone wants to read 12+ pages to get to the new information. Therefore, we remove the thread to the staff archives and re-post with updated rules, leading to a clearer and more concise source of information. Why care about seeing the back and forth nonsense if it doesn't even apply anymore? It's just going to confuse people.

    As for drama, we lock threads when the COMMUNITY requests it because the COMMUNITY doesn't like to see this drama and they just want to play the game. When we lock a thread, it's because the community requests it, the answer has already been given in 10 different ways, and/or people are being flat out mean to each other and the COMMUNITY reports it because they don't want to see that kind of hate.
